Job Title: Lead, Aerodynamics Engineer 

Job Code: 30839

Job Location: Greenville, Texas 

Job Schedule: 9/80 Work Schedule – (Every other Friday is a non-workday.)

Job Description:

L3Harris is seeking qualified individuals to join our Aeronautical Systems Engineering (ASE) team as an aerodynamics engineer. In this role, you will analyze aircraft modifications using computational fluid dynamics (CFD) and classical analysis methods. You will manage tasks across multiple programs, help with monthly labor forecast, and develop bids and proposals.

Essential Functions:

  • Calculate flight performance estimates, including range/endurance, drag estimates, take-off and landing performance, etc.
  • Develop aircraft external air loads through classical analysis.
  • Perform computational fluid dynamics (CFD) analysis for external flow on aircraft.
  • Identify conditions critical for structural design.
  • Develop operational load spectrum for fatigue analysis.
  • Determine airframe internal loading in terms of shear, moment, and torsion (VMT).
  • Calculate compartment loads for rapid decompression.
  • Estimate effect of external mods on stability and control.
  • Plan and evaluate flight testing for handling qualities.
  • Perform icing analysis.
  • Predict the trajectory for the safe separation of stores.
  • Analyze unsteady external flow on aircraft.
  • Develop flight test procedures and post-process results.
  • Write analytical reports, test plans, and test reports.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in aerospace engineering and minimum 9 years of prior relevant experience. Graduate Degree and a minimum of 7 years of prior related experience. In lieu of a degree, minimum of 13 years of prior related experience.
  • Working knowledge of Microsoft Excel, Word, and PowerPoint.
  • Computational fluid dynamics (CFD) experience.
  • Knowledge of FAA guidance, regulations, and practices for showing compliance.
  • Willingness to travel and work weekends occasionally.
  • Must be able to obtain and maintain a DoD security clearance which requires U.S. citizenship.

Preferred Additional Skills:

  • Experience with FUN3D for CFD analysis.
  • Ability to utilize a high-performance computing cluster for CFD.
  • Knowledge of instrumentation and test methods for verification of aerodynamic loads and performance parameters.

Knowledge of military airworthiness requirements for aircraft loads.
